Description

Cross-site scripting (XSS) vulnerability in takeprofedit.php in TBDev.NET DR 010306 and earlier allows remote attackers to inject arbitrary web script or HTML via a javascript: URI in the avatar parameter. NOTE: this may be related to the tracker program in the Janitor package. NOTE: the provenance of this information is unknown; the details are obtained solely from third party information.
